Intro: The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) recently began an innovative smoking cessation program targeted to Medicare beneficiaries. TrailBlazer Health Enterprises was selected by CMS to provide systems integration and administrative services for the Healthy Aging Medicare Stop Smoking Program (MSSP). The pilot research program is aimed at determining the best methods to help seniors stop smoking.
TrailBlazer is enrolling participants, processing claims for smoking cessation counseling and pharmacotherapy benefits, and collecting project- related data for evaluation. TrailBlazer added a 30-seat customer contact center to its Timonium, Md. facility in October 2002 to handle the MSSP enrollment and claims processing.
